How are Corn and Spaghetti different?

  • Corn is higher in Vitamin B5, Vitamin B3, Vitamin B6, Vitamin C, Vitamin B1, and Potassium, however, Spaghetti is richer in Selenium, Manganese, and Copper.
  • Daily need coverage for Selenium from Spaghetti is 48% higher.

Corn, sweet, yellow, cooked, boiled, drained, without salt and Pasta, cooked, unenriched, without added salt are the varieties used in this article.

All nutrients comparison - raw data values

Nutrient Corn Spaghetti Opinion
Net carbs 18.58g 29.06g Spaghetti
Protein 3.41g 5.8g Spaghetti
Fats 1.5g 0.93g Corn
Carbs 20.98g 30.86g Spaghetti
Calories 96kcal 158kcal Spaghetti
Starch 7.17g 26.01g Spaghetti
Fructose 0.79g 0.03g Corn
Sugar 4.54g 0.56g Spaghetti
Fiber 2.4g 1.8g Corn
Calcium 3mg 7mg Spaghetti
Iron 0.45mg 0.5mg Spaghetti
Magnesium 26mg 18mg Corn
Phosphorus 77mg 58mg Corn
Potassium 218mg 44mg Corn
Sodium 1mg 1mg
Zinc 0.62mg 0.51mg Corn
Copper 0.049mg 0.1mg Spaghetti
Manganese 0.167mg 0.322mg Spaghetti
Selenium 0.2µg 26.4µg Spaghetti
Vitamin A 263IU 0IU Corn
Vitamin A RAE 13µg 0µg Corn
Vitamin E 0.09mg 0.06mg Corn
Vitamin C 5.5mg 0mg Corn
Vitamin B1 0.093mg 0.02mg Corn
Vitamin B2 0.057mg 0.02mg Corn
Vitamin B3 1.683mg 0.4mg Corn
Vitamin B5 0.792mg 0.112mg Corn
Vitamin B6 0.139mg 0.049mg Corn
Folate 23µg 7µg Corn
Vitamin K 0.4µg 0µg Corn
Tryptophan 0.023mg 0.083mg Spaghetti
Threonine 0.133mg 0.206mg Spaghetti
Isoleucine 0.133mg 0.228mg Spaghetti
Leucine 0.358mg 0.44mg Spaghetti
Lysine 0.141mg 0.133mg Corn
Methionine 0.069mg 0.065mg Corn
Phenylalanine 0.155mg 0.297mg Spaghetti
Valine 0.191mg 0.262mg Spaghetti
Histidine 0.091mg 0.132mg Spaghetti
Saturated Fat 0.197g 0.176g Spaghetti
Monounsaturated Fat 0.374g 0.131g Corn
Polyunsaturated fat 0.603g 0.326g Corn
Omega-3 - ALA 0.024g Spaghetti
